Who needs inspector of buildings?

01
Property owners or managers: Building inspections are crucial for property owners or managers to identify any potential hazards, safety concerns, or maintenance issues. Regular inspections help ensure the safety and habitability of the building for its occupants.
02
Prospective buyers or renters: Individuals looking to purchase or rent a property often hire building inspectors to assess its overall condition. This helps them make informed decisions and negotiate any necessary repairs or improvements prior to finalizing the deal.
03
Insurance companies: Insurance providers may require a building inspection before issuing or renewing a policy. Inspections help determine the level of risk associated with a particular property and allow insurers to assess appropriate coverage and premiums.
04
Government or regulatory agencies: Building inspectors play a vital role in enforcing building codes and regulations. Governments and regulatory agencies rely on their expertise to ensure that construction projects comply with safety standards and zoning requirements.
05
Construction or renovation contractors: Building inspectors contribute to the quality control process of construction or renovation projects. Their inspections help verify compliance with building codes, ensuring that the work meets the necessary standards.
It is important to note that the need for a building inspector may vary depending on local laws, regulations, and specific circumstances. It is always recommended to consult with relevant authorities or professionals in your jurisdiction to fully understand the requirements and procedures.
